Heat and urgency drive the story as Ray, freshly released from prison, is determined to win back Lacy, who is now in a stable relationship with the pacifist Elliott. When Lacy is abducted by Ray’s former criminal associates, Ray and Elliott must set aside their conflict and work together to rescue the woman they both love before time runs out.
